Sounds and Sights of Freedom – Parades and Performances
The 79th Independence Day of India ushers vitality into the whole nation. Across the country, streets and open spaces are converted into stages for grand parades and cultural presentations. From majestic armed forces march pasts in New Delhi to processions of local schools, the events exhibit the unity and patriotism that are emblematic of the Independence Day.
In any parade, one finds the sheer display of India’s diversity. The different states perform their traditional dances, folk music, and wear colorful costumes, while the floats portray the country’s rich heritage and accomplishments. These entertainments are a living reminder of the sacrifices paid for freedom and what has been achieved since 1947.
The large crowds wave flags and hum patriotic songs. Friends and family exchange warm wishes on Independence Day, thus strengthening that sense of fraternity. Whether it be a grand parade in the capital or a local cultural show in the village, there is one shared feeling of exhilaration and pride.
Patriotism on a Plate – Flavours of Independence Day
Food has always played an important role in Indian culture, however, when it comes to celebrating Independence Day, food transforms into a vibrant and joyful form of expression of pride and tradition. Where families and communities will get together to make eatables that mirror of the flag of India, namely saffron, white, and green. Be it from tricolour idlis or pulaos, or treats of kesari, coconut barfi or pistachio peda, we dine on a plate of colour that is a tribute to our nation.
On 79th Independence Day of India we will once again have kitchens across the country full of fragrant, festive cooking. From street vendors selling hot jalebis and samosas to homes preparing laddoos and savoury snacks for guests with nostalgia in every bite and memories of childhood mornings spent with the same celebratory activities.
